ETLC_ApexBridge: Lightning Components Communicating With Apex Design Pattern
ETLC_ApexBridge
Synopsis
Design pattern for communication between Lightning Components and Apex.
This repository contains the library that implements the ApexBridge design pattern, a simpler way to build Lightning Components that interact with Apex server-side controllers.
Update (March 2018)
This is a rewrite of the original library I created back in July, 2016. A lot of improvements have been made to the Lightning Components Framework like Lightning Data Services (force:recordData) and lightning:recordEditForm, and although they are great to work with a single record, and they respect user security, they can not work with multiple records, or make other things in the platform like sending emails, making webservice calls from the server or anything else where Apex is required. So this library is still relevant, for those use cases.
I have also moved the code to Salesforce DX so you can install the library and the samples by using two different packages.
Motivation
Lightning Components is a pretty cool technology that allows you to write SPA architecture applications where most logic happens on the client, but you still need to talk to the back end for other operations like reading and writing data to your custom and standard objects, sending emails, talking to external web servers, etc. Although communicating with a server is important task, there is not a clean reusable way of handling this communication.

Installation
Using Salesforce DX CLI you can install the packages like this:
| What | SFDX CLI Command | URL |
|---|---|---|
| Library | sfdx force:package:install -i 04t6A000002D2ElQAK |
https://test.salesforce.com/packagingSetupUI/ipLanding.app?apvId=04t6A000002D2ElQAK |
| Demos | sfdx force:package:install -i 04t6A000002D2EqQAK |
https://test.salesforce.com/packagingSetupUI/ipLanding.app?apvId=04t6A000002D2EqQAK |
